The development of a heat pump water heater system with a carbon dioxide hermetic scroll compressor.

Summary
Carbon dioxide as a working fluid is used for residential heat pump water heaters, because it has little negative environmental impact and excellent characteristics for heating. A very efficient heat exchanger (gas cooler) was developed by adopting a concentric triple tube (inner double tube for refrigerant and outer single tube for water), and also available is a high performance scroll compressor with high efficiency and high reliability without an accumulator, by optimization of the oil injection rate. As a result, a new heat pump water heater with a COP of 4.20 at normal conditions and operating sound levels of 38 dB, which is one of the most efficient and silent systems in the industry, was developed.
